Здесь находится проект, позволяющий создать, редактировать и выложить в Интернет сайт факультета финансовой экономики МГИМО.
Инструкции в этом файле необходимы для:
- редакторов и авторов материалов (пишут новые материалы, интересные абитуриентам, студентам и выпускникам)
- верстальщиков текстов (переводят текст в формат markdown, используют средства шаблона Hugo/Doks для улучшения форматирования)
- специалистов по созданию сайтов, настройке и использованию Hugo/Doks (меняют шаблоны документов, разделы и внешний вид сайтов)
Ключевые моменты:
- Работа с документацией на Github отличается от более привычных систем управления сайтом (например, Joomla), не пугайтесь
- Исходные материалы сайта находятся в https://github.com/finec-mgimo/finec-mgimo.github.io/tree/main/content/ru, попробуйте полистать их
- Статический генератор запускает сборку сайта из шаблона и исходных материалов и у нас получается html сайт, который в нашем случае выкладывается на Github Pages
- Ход работ мы стараемся отслеживать в "ишьюс"
- git, чтобы работать с системой контроля версий
- node, чтобы управлять шаблоном Doks для Hugo
- текстовый редактор, такой как VSCode (или другой, который вы предпочитаете)
git clone https://github.com/finec-mgimo/finec-mgimo.github.io finec
cd finec
npm install
npm run server